Downdraft Vent Specifications
•
Voltage Rating – 120V / 60 Hz / 15 Amps
•
Connected Load (kW Rating) @ 120 Volts = 0.41 kW (For use on
adequately wired 120V, dedicated circuit having 2-wire service with a
separate ground wire. Appliance must be grounded for safe operation.)
•
Amps @ 120 Volts = 3.4 Amps
•
Do not use same circuit as cooktop.
•
Always consult local and national electric codes. Check local building
codes for installation requirements, as they may vary per locale.
•
Locate grounded electrical outlet for 28"- long power cord within
reachable distance. When installing vent in 36"- wide cabinet, outlet
cannot be located on back wall of cabinet, but can be wall-mounted
with access hole in cabinet.
•
Downdraft Vent designed for installation with cooktop in island,
peninsula or conventional installation. (Cutout template provided,
packed with vent.)
•
To ensure proper installation with cooktop, refer to model-specific
cooktop installation guide on web for dimensions, countertop
cutout dimensions and cabinet requirements; oversized cabinets
recommended for ease of installation. Due to varying cooktop depths,
tight fit is possible between cooktop and vent, depending on overall
depth of countertop.
•
Pre-formed countertops with raised lip and /or backsplash may not
allow enough flat area for proper installation. Minimum 2-5/16" of flat
countertop required behind cooktop and 2-1/16" necessary between
back edge of cooktop and inside of cabinet back.
•
To ensure adequate clearance for air vent when raised /lowered, 1/8"
gap needed between back edge of cooktop and front of downdraft
top trim.
•
Vent exhaust air outside only.
•
Exhaust Duct Required – Galvanized or aluminum duct in 6" round
or 3-1/4" x 10" rectangular, or combination of both. PVC should
be used if installing under concrete slab.
•
Three blower discharge direction options available; rotate blower
motor for left, right or down discharge.
•
Consider ductwork location before cutting hole in cabinet. Blower
motor mounted on slide plate, enabling 3-1/2" left or right adjustment
to avoid duct interference with joists or other obstructions.
•
For maximum efficiency, use shortest and straightest duct run
possible. System operates most efficiently with up to 60 equivalent
feet of duct; Downdraft Vent operates properly with ductwork
up to 100 equivalent feet. (Refer to Calculating Duct Length Table
in Product Installation Guide.)
•
Do not use flexible duct. Round duct instead of rectangular duct
recommended, especially when elbows are required.
•
Thermal breaks such as short section of nonmetallic duct, should
be used in areas of extreme cold. Cold weather installations should
have additional backdraft damper installed.
•
High level of airflow may affect gas flame on some gas cooktop
models.
Note: For planning purposes only. Refer to Product Installation Guide
on the web at frigidaire.com for detailed instructions.
